Anushka is furious. As princess of an Indian kingdom, she has watched the British East India Company take land and her family's most divine jewel - an emerald the size of an apple. So when her father, the Maharaja, decides to visit Queen Victoria at Buckinham Palace, Nush goes too - determined to bring back the gem that can heal her country.
